summ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orKevin Puertas2020-09-27 12:32:58 +0200
committerKevin Puertas2020-09-27 12:32:58 +0200
commit4d28f98650ff35137fa11863f7e18b22799f3d62 (patch)
treea4d7ca0c21b6ab99d9dca0ab5bf4b347917b216a
parent09d279145a61b104d7a603d804badacf88c19f9f (diff)
downloadaur-4d28f98650ff35137fa11863f7e18b22799f3d62.tar.gz
Fixed 1.5 version
-rw-r--r--.SRCINFO10
-rw-r--r--PKGBUILD18
-rw-r--r--openlitespeed.service10
3 files changed, 15 insertions, 23 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 448e4d7ff71e..be3d9af25086 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= openlitespeed
pkgdesc = A high-performance, lightweight, open source HTTP server
- pkgver = 1.5.10
- pkgrel = 3
+ pkgver = 1.5.12
+ pkgrel = 1
url = https://openlitespeed.org/downloads/
install = openlitespeed.install
arch = x86_64
@@ -16,10 +16,8 @@ pkgbase = openlitespeed
depends = openssl
depends = libzip
provides = openlitespeed
- source = https://openlitespeed.org/packages/openlitespeed-1.5.10.src.tgz
- source = openlitespeed.service
- md5sums = 7d0126687c01222047ee9c454c898e1d
- md5sums = f4acf3cdbf449a457818982eb933d6f7
+ source = https://openlitespeed.org/packages/openlitespeed-1.5.12.src.tgz
+ md5sums = 3029e2034f7470051a2dc210aec44a5d
pkgname = openlitespeed
diff --git a/PKGBUILD b/PKGBUILD
index 8cbd4bbd5c07..c7dbc621fd29 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,7 +1,7 @@
#AUR Maintainter: JKA Network <contacto@jkanetwork.com>
pkgname=openlitespeed
-pkgver=1.5.10
-pkgrel=3
+pkgver=1.5.12
+pkgrel=1
pkgdesc="A high-performance, lightweight, open source HTTP server"
arch=('x86_64' 'i686')
url="https://openlitespeed.org/downloads/"
@@ -10,20 +10,24 @@ depends=('pcre' 'rcs' 'geoip' 'expat' 'openssl' 'libzip')
makedepends=('git' 'imake')
provides=('openlitespeed')
options=()
-source=("https://openlitespeed.org/packages/openlitespeed-$pkgver.src.tgz"
- 'openlitespeed.service')
-md5sums=('7d0126687c01222047ee9c454c898e1d'
- 'f4acf3cdbf449a457818982eb933d6f7')
+source=("https://openlitespeed.org/packages/openlitespeed-$pkgver.src.tgz")
+md5sums=('3029e2034f7470051a2dc210aec44a5d')
install=$pkgname.install
build() {
cd "$pkgname-$pkgver"
+ sed -i 's,#include <sys/sysctl.h>,,g' src/main/lshttpdmain.cpp
./configure --prefix=/usr/local/lsws/ --with-lsphp7
+
make
}
package() {
cd "$pkgname-$pkgver"
make DESTDIR="$pkgdir/" install
- install -Dm0644 "${srcdir}/openlitespeed.service" "${pkgdir}/usr/lib/systemd/system/openlitespeed.service"
+ #Replace $pkgdir to / in installed files.
+ cd "${pkgdir}/usr/local/lsws/admin/misc"
+ sed -i 's,'"${pkgdir}"',/,g' *
+ #Install systemd service
+ install -Dm0644 "${pkgdir}/usr/local/lsws/admin/misc/lshttpd.service" "${pkgdir}/usr/lib/systemd/system/lshttpd.service"
#fix ln at php building (It has problems with installed compiled php (And its php5 I don't know why)
cd "${pkgdir}/usr/local/lsws/fcgi-bin"
rm lsphp
diff --git a/openlitespeed.service b/openlitespeed.service
deleted file mode 100644
index d0f51a941639..000000000000
--- a/openlitespeed.service
+++ /dev/null
@@ -1,10 +0,0 @@
-[Unit]
-Description=Openlitespeed
-
-[Service]
-Type=oneshot
-RemainAfterExit=yes
-ExecStart=/usr/local/lsws/bin/lswsctrl start
-
-[Install]
-WantedBy=network.target \ No newline at end of file